Handling Suspected Unapproved Parts (SUPs) is a critical issue in industries like aerospace, automotive, and any other sector where safety, reliability, and regulatory compliance are paramount. The goal is to ensure that no unapproved or counterfeit parts are introduced into the system, as this can jeopardize both safety and operational integrity.
Here’s a step-by-step approach for dealing with suspected unapproved parts:
1. Identification and Documentation
Mark the Part: Clearly identify the part as suspected (e.g., label it as "Suspected Unapproved Part").
Document the Findings: Record all relevant details about the part, including:
Part number
Manufacturer (if known)
Serial number or batch number
Supplier details (if applicable)
Date of receipt
Inspection results or observations
2. Quarantine the Part
Physically Isolate the Part: Remove the part from the operational environment and place it in a designated quarantine area. This prevents accidental use.
Notify Key Personnel: Alert relevant stakeholders, such as quality control, procurement, and compliance teams, about the suspected unapproved part.
3. Initial Inspection
Visual and Physical Inspection: Perform a detailed inspection to look for obvious signs of non-compliance, such as:
Inconsistent markings (e.g., incorrect logos, part numbers)
Physical damage or signs of tampering
Improper or missing certifications
Review Documentation: Check the part's paperwork, including traceability records, certifications, and supplier declarations.
4. Investigate the Source
Review the Supplier's Credentials: If the part came from a supplier, confirm that they are an approved source. This may involve verifying the supplier’s certification status or checking with the original equipment manufacturer (OEM).
Cross-Reference Part Numbers: Verify the part number against approved parts lists (e.g., the FAA-approved parts list for aerospace) and check against your organization's inventory systems for any discrepancies.
5. Engage with Experts
Quality Control or Engineering Teams: Collaborate with internal experts who can assess whether the part meets required specifications or if it might be a counterfeit.
Manufacturer or OEM Consultation: Contact the manufacturer or OEM to validate whether the part is legitimate and if it has been approved for use.
6. Lab Testing (if required)
Material and Performance Testing: In cases where visual and documentation checks don’t provide clarity, conduct physical testing to verify whether the part meets the required material properties or performance standards.
Independent Certification: Use third-party testing labs or certification bodies to further evaluate the part if needed.
7. Notify Regulatory Authorities (if applicable)
Report to Regulatory Agencies: If the part is confirmed to be unapproved or counterfeit, notify relevant regulatory bodies (e.g., FAA, EASA, or other aviation authorities) or industry-specific oversight organizations.
Compliance Reporting: Document the situation and the actions taken to comply with industry regulations. This may also involve submitting a report to track the investigation and corrective actions.
8. Prevent Future Incidents
Audit and Improve Supplier Processes: Review and audit supplier qualifications, procurement practices, and parts sourcing protocols to ensure that similar issues do not arise in the future.
Update Procedures: Revise internal procedures to improve the identification, segregation, and documentation of parts suspected of being unapproved.
Training: Ensure that personnel involved in procurement, inspection, and maintenance are trained to identify and properly handle unapproved parts.
9. Disposition of the Suspected Part
Return to Supplier or Dispose: If the part is confirmed to be unapproved or counterfeit, you may need to return it to the supplier or dispose of it according to company policy and regulatory requirements.
Follow-Up with Supplier: For unapproved parts obtained from an approved supplier, work with them to address the issue and prevent recurrence.
By following this comprehensive approach, you can minimize the risks associated with unapproved or counterfeit parts, maintain compliance, and ensure the continued safety and integrity of your operations.
